Course Overview
The Traineeship programme will allow you to achieve a full Level 2 qualification and will comprise the following key elements:
A main vocational based qualification
Vocational skills development
Transversal and digital skills
Work placement
Literacy and numeracy qualifications at Level 2 (may include GCSE qualifications in English and mathematics)
Additional qualifications deemed necessary for work within a sector e.g. Health and Safety, CSR, manual handling
Course Modules
Modules may include:
- Safe Working practices
- Solid and Cavity Walling Information, quantities and communicating
- Building methods and construction technology
- Solid walling isolated and attached piers
- Interpret working drawings to set out masonry structures
- Cavity walling forming masonry structures

You'll Learn:
Building methods and about construction technology, how to interpret drawings, how to construct solid walling and cavity walling, as well as learn bout health and safety.
Developing your wider skills: as well as providing you with the technical skills and knowledge in your chosen area, the Traineeship will help you to develop a range of transversal skills that are important for employment including: Problem solving, Teamwork, Communication, Time management, Entrepreneurship
You'll Love:
Our state-of-the-art bricklaying suite and very practical nature of the programme.
Project Based Learning will also be a key feature of Traineeships. This is a dynamic approach to learning in which you will explore real-world problems and challenges that have been developed with employers. With this type of active and engaged learning, you will be inspired to obtain a deeper knowledge of the subjects you are studying and develop a wide range of hands-on skills.
